One of the most important factors that determine the price of a pet cremation furnace is the size and capacity of the unit Just like human cremation furnaces, pet cremation furnaces come in different sizes to accommodate animals of various sizes Smaller pet cremation furnaces designed for cats and small dogs will generally cost less than larger units that can accommodate larger animals like horses or farm animals The size of the pet cremation furnace you choose will depend on the average size of the animals you expect to cremate, as well as the amount of cremations you anticipate performing.
Another factor that influences the price of a pet cremation furnace is the material it is made of Stainless steel pet cremation furnaces are typically more expensive than those made of other materials like carbon steel Stainless steel is a durable and long-lasting material that is resistant to corrosion, making it a popular choice for pet cremation furnaces While stainless steel pet cremation furnaces may be pricier upfront, they may save you money in the long run by requiring less maintenance and repairs.
The technology and features of a pet cremation furnace can also affect its price Some pet cremation furnaces offer advanced features like digital controls, automatic temperature regulation, and diagnostic systems that can help improve the cremation process These high-tech features can come at a higher cost but may provide more accurate and efficient cremations pet cremation furnace price. It is important to weigh the benefits of these advanced features against the additional cost to determine if they are worth it for your needs.
In addition to the upfront cost of a pet cremation furnace, pet owners should also consider the operating costs associated with using the unit The cost of fuel, electricity, maintenance, and repairs should all be factored into the total cost of owning a pet cremation furnace Some pet cremation furnaces may be more energy-efficient and cost-effective to operate than others, so it is important to research and compare different models to find the best option for your budget.
Before purchasing a pet cremation furnace, pet owners should also consider any additional equipment and accessories that may be needed Items like cremation containers, ash processing equipment, and safety gear can add to the overall cost of setting up a pet cremation facility It is important to budget for these additional expenses to ensure that you have everything you need to operate your pet cremation furnace safely and effectively.
When shopping for a pet cremation furnace, pet owners should also consider the reputation and reliability of the manufacturer Look for companies that have a good track record of producing high-quality and durable pet cremation furnaces Reading customer reviews and testimonials can help you gauge the quality of a manufacturer’s products and customer service Investing in a pet cremation furnace from a reputable manufacturer can give you peace of mind knowing that you are getting a reliable and well-made product.
